The deceased woman has been identified as 44-year-old Hyansama Reese of the 5300 block of Enright.
The SLMPD Accident Reconstruction Unit, Force Investigation Unit, and District 6 Detective Bureau are investigating after a carjacking incident resulted in a fatal crash on April 13, 2025 at Natural Bridge & Union.
Around 8:30 p.m., a 22-year-old woman was carjacked of her Nissan Altima in the 700 block of Belt near Enright by a group of individuals armed with guns. Approximately 20 minutes later, the Real-Time Crime Center alerted officers to the direction the Nissan was traveling.
A Mobile Reserve officer then spotted the carjacked Nissan at Natural Bridge and Goodfellow driving dangerously. The officer activated his lights and sirens and attempted to stop the Nissan eastbound on Natural Bridge near Belt. The Nissan continued driving at a high rate of speed until violating a red electric signal at the intersection of Natural Bridge & Union. After violating the red signal, the carjacked Nissan T-boned a Hyundai Sonata, which was travelling north on Union.
A woman in her 40s who was driving the Hyundai was transported to the hospital where she was pronounced deceased. Officers took two adults, a 22-year-old man and a 20-year-old man, and three juveniles, a 16-year-old male, a 15-year-old male, and a 15-year-old female, into custody from the carjacked Nissan. The two adults from the carjacked Nissan were transported to the hospital for treatment of injuries. One of the juveniles, the 16-year-old male, was in possession of a firearm which was seized. An additional firearm and a replica firearm were also recovered from the scene.
